Police on the hunt for man alleged to have raped five children


Police are looking for a suspect, known as Ronron, who has been accused of raping five children aged between six and nine years old in Tawau. According to a police source, the suspect in his 30s raped the five victims, who are cousins, in their house in Jalan Apas and at his office between 2013 and 2014. His lewd acts were discovered by the victims' grandmother, who alerted the police. It is understood that the suspect was previously their neighbour until the grandmother invited Ronron to stay with them. "The suspect was showing good attitude and helping her to look after the grandchildren," said the source. One of the victims said she was violated four times at her grandmother's bedroom.

>Police aware of Altantuya murderer Sirul's location in Australia
According to Deputy Inspector-General of Police Datuk Noor Rashid Ibrahim, police have already identified the whereabouts of Sirul Azhar Umar in Australia. Sirul did not show up in court when his conviction and death sentence for the murder of Mongolian model Altantuya Shaariibuu was upheld by the Federal Court earlier this week. "Once we get the arrest warrant, our officers will be bringing him back (to Malaysia) immediately," he said.
